When I run compile, it said,

Information: Evaluating DesignWare library utilization.
_______________________________
|Designware Library | Available|
|_____________________ |________|
|Designware- Basic | * |
|Designware- Foundation | |
|_______________________________|


Does it mean that I haven't Designware- Foundation license? Is Designware- Foundation license not a free license? Based on existing enviroment, DC can't use Designware- Foundation library, right? Is there any way to get a free license?

Thanks a lot!
 

yeah that diagram shows you dont use DW foundation lic for synthesis.. DW foundation is not free . additional lice has to be purchased. if license is present in your workplace you can enable it by editing the .synopsys_dc_setup file.

Add/modiify these lines to ur dc setup file
sythetic_library = dw_foundation.sldb ;
link_library = "*" + target_library + synthetic_library ;

even if u dont have a dw_foundation license.. you can synthesis with DW_FOUNDATION libraries for evaluation purposes by adding the above lines. Problem is you cant write out the netlist.
 

Thanks a lot!

In fact, later I found, no asterisk behind DW-foundation does not mean no license available.

If rtl is so complex that DC synthsis have to use foundation elements, in the same software running environment, DC will also draw a asterisk behind DW-foundation, as it does behind DW-Basic. :)
